如何识别DNS劫持攻击?
时间 : 2024-08-20 编辑 : DNS智能解析专家 来源 : DNS.COM
如何识别DNS劫持攻击?在当今的数字化时代,DNS(域名系统)作为互联网的关键基础设施之一,其安全性直接影响到用户的网络体验和信息安全。DNS劫持攻击是一种严重的网络安全威胁,攻击者通过篡改DNS解析结果,将用户引导至恶意网站或服务器,从而达到窃取敏感信息、传播恶意软件或进行网络钓鱼等恶意目的。识别DNS劫持攻击对于保护个人和组织的信息安全至关重要。以下是一些有效识别DNS劫持攻击的方法。
一、观察访问异常
1. 频繁出现错误页面:当您尝试访问某个网站时,如果频繁遇到“无法找到服务器”或“服务器错误”等页面,这可能表明DNS解析过程中存在问题。正常情况下,这些错误偶尔发生可能是由于网络波动或服务器维护,但频繁出现则需警惕DNS劫持的可能性。
2. 意外重定向至未知网站:在输入正确的网址后,如果浏览器自动跳转至一个您从未听说过的网站,尤其是包含恶意广告、诱导下载或要求输入个人信息的网站,这很可能是DNS被劫持的迹象。
二、检查DNS设置
1. 对比DNS服务器地址:查看您的设备或网络设置中的DNS服务器地址,与已知的可靠DNS服务提供商(如Google Public DNS、Cloudflare DNS等)的地址进行比对。如果发现不一致,尤其是DNS服务器地址被更改为未知或可疑的IP地址,那么很可能发生了DNS劫持。
2. 监测DNS解析结果:使用命令行工具(如nslookup或dig)或在线DNS查询工具,输入您想要访问的域名进行查询。对比不同DNS服务器返回的解析结果,如果存在差异,特别是某个或某些DNS服务器返回的IP地址与预期不符,那么可能存在DNS劫持的风险。
三、利用安全工具监测
1. 安装安全软件:在您的设备上安装可靠的安全软件,这些软件通常包含DNS监控功能,能够实时监测DNS解析请求和响应,及时发现并阻止可疑的DNS活动。
2. 使用网络监控工具:对于网络管理员而言,可以使用Wireshark、tcpdump等网络监控工具来捕获和分析DNS流量。通过观察DNS请求和响应的数据包内容,可以判断是否存在DNS劫持的迹象。
四、保持警惕与更新
1. 提高安全意识:加强对DNS劫持攻击的认识和理解,提高个人和组织的信息安全意识。避免点击来自未知来源的链接或下载不明文件,以防被恶意软件感染。
2. 定期更新系统和软件:保持操作系统、浏览器和其他关键软件的更新至最新版本,以修复已知的安全漏洞和缺陷。定期检查和更新网络设备的固件和软件,以确保其安全性。
以上就是有关"如何识别DNS劫持攻击?"的介绍了,识别DNS劫持攻击需要从多个角度进行观察和分析。通过关注访问异常、检查DNS设置、利用安全工具监测以及保持警惕与更新等措施,我们可以有效地识别和应对DNS劫持攻击,保护个人和组织的信息安全。